Study on Children Henoch-Schönlein Purpura Nephritis With TCM Multistep Treatment

NCT03591471 · Status: UNKNOWN · Phase: PHASE1/P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 500

Last updated 2018-07-19

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

The purpose of this study is to determine the optimum dosage and application method of Glycosides Of Tripterygium Wilfordii Hook(GTW) for Henoch-Schönlein Purpura Nephritis(HSPN) in children, and develop into the normal treatment protocols for Henoch-Schönlein Purpura Nephritis in children.

Interventions

DRUG

Glycosides Of Tripterygium Wilfordii Hook(GTW)

For severe HSPN GTW is 2mg/kg/d for the first 2 weeks , continued with 1.5mg/kg/d (maximum to 90mg/d) for another 2 weeks; For light HSPN GTW is 1.5mg/kg/d(maximum to 90mg/d) for 4 weeks. Both the 2 types are continued with 1mg/kg/d of GTW for another 4 weeks . Besides,Sulfotanshinone Sodium Injection,Qingrezhixue graunles,Chinese herbs by syndrome differentiation are plused at the same time

DRUG

Sulfotanshinone Sodium Injection

Intravenous drip of Sulfotanshinone Sodium Injection with the dosage of 1mg/kg/d(maximum to 50mg), combined with 100-250ml 5% Glucose Solution (G.S) for 2 weeks in both the light and serious type of TCM group.

DRUG

Chinese herbs based on syndrome differentiation

For both the light and serious type of HSPN in TCM group,five traditional Chinese medicine patterns of syndrome are classified on the main pathogenesis "Blood Stasis": based on Qingre Zhixue granule,for wind-heat complicated with blood stasis, add Forsythia, Honeysuckle,;for blood-heat complicated with blood stasis,add Buffalo horn,Comfrey; for yin deficiency complicated with blood stasis, add Rhizoma anemarrhenae,Cortex phellodendri;for both qi and yin deficiency complicated with blood stasis,add Astragalus, Heterophylla;for damp-heat complicated with blood stasis,add Scutellaria baicalensis,Lalang Grass Rhizome.

DRUG

Prednisone Acetate Tablets

Prednisone Acetate Tablets are necessary for serious HSPN in controlled group,the initial dosage is 2mg/kg/d(maximum to 30mg,4 weeks),continue to reduce the dosage until discontinued(Reduce the dosage at the rate of 5mg every other day in 4-8 weeks,then reduce the dosage at the rate of 5-10mg per week in 8-12weeks)

DRUG

Benazepril Hydrochloride Tablets

In controlled group, Benazepril Hydrochloride Tablets are used for both the light and serious type with the dosage of 5-10mg/d(10mg/d for children with weight above 30kg) ,12 weeks in total.

DRUG

Low Molecular Weight Heparin Calcium Injection

In controlled group,Low Molecular Weight Heparin Calcium Injection are used for both the light and serious type with the dosage of 100u/kg/d by hypodermic injection for 2 weeks

DRUG

Dipyridamole Tab 25 MG

In controlled group,Dipyridamole Tab 25 MG are used for both the light and serious type of HSPN with the dosage of 3mg/kg/d ,3 times a day,12 weeks in total.

DRUG

Chinese medicine placebo

In controlled group,take a potential necessary for patients who come to the hospital of TCM to take traditional Chinese medicine in consideration, we add the traditional Chinese medicine placebo in controlled group.
